It is important to hire a lawyer as soon as you can after an mesothelioma diagnosis or the death of a close friend due to an asbestos-related condition. The statute of limitations only gives a certain time to file a suit. This limitation is usually based on the date the diagnosis was made in personal injury cases as well as the date that the death occurred for wrongful death claims.

A national firm that is specialized in asbestos litigation typically has access to important information and databases, and can better assist patients in finding out what, when, and how they were exposed to asbestos claim. This information is crucial when seeking compensation from asbestos manufacturers who are responsible for health issues of the asbestos victims.

A reputable mesothelioma lawyer will also inform victims about asbestos trust funds and how they may be eligible for financial compensation. Several asbestos companies declared bankruptcy, and though the majority of them can't be sued, their assets can still be tapped for victims to receive compensation. People who suffer from mesothelioma and other asbestos-related diseases that are related to work qualify to receive compensation under the workers compensation system. In order to obtain this assistance, the injured person must prove that they was exposed to asbestos on the job and that exposure to asbestos caused the disease.

Those who have been diagnosed as having an asbestos-related illness should contact an attorney immediately. Mesothelioma is a deadly cancer that is often difficult to detect and often develops years after exposure. A skilled attorney can assist the victim or his family in gathering evidence, such medical documents and employment history, to make a successful compensation claim.

The time limit for most personal injury claims is three years. However it is typically extended in cases involving mesothelioma, or other asbestos-related illnesses. It can take a long time for mesothelioma-related symptoms to develop and those who are affected by this type of cancer may have lived and worked in a variety of locations around the country and world.
